University Housing Meal Plans
Residential Meal Plans
Students living in a first-year residence hall (Bluff, Prairie or Woodland Halls) are required to purchase a Residential Meal Plan (A, B or C).
In addition to Meal Plans A, B and C, Meal Plans D and E are eligible for purchase by residents living in Cougar Village or Evergreen Hall. Students living in these communities are not required to purchase a meal plan.
Residential Meal Plans are an "a la carte" structure, meaning you pay for what you eat. The selected meal plan will be loaded onto the SIUE Cougar Card at the beginning of the semester and the Cougar Card is used like a debit card at campus dining locations.
When you purchase a residential meal plan:
- Part of what you pay upfront goes toward fixed dining costs (like supplies, staff and maintenance).
- The rest of your meal plan money is added to your Cougar Card for you to use to make purchases.
- Because you already paid some costs in advance, the food you buy with your Cougar Card is discounted.
- You do not pay sales tax on your food when using these meal plans.
Our students can eat wherever they want on our campus using their meal plan. Discount pricing is not available at Union Station. We do not recommend using the residential meal plan at Union Station.
Any balance remaining on the meal plan at the end of the fall semester rolls over to the spring semester for use. Any balance remaining at the end of the spring semester is forfeited.
Students can switch meal plans during the first two weeks of the fall semester and the first two weeks of the spring semester. If a student wishes to make a change to the spring semester, they can make that request at any point in the fall semester and break.

Plan | Amount |
---|---|
Plan A | $1,945/semester |
Plan B | $2,305/semester |
Plan C | $2,685/semester |
Plan D | $500/semester |
Plan E | $1,000/semester |
Commuter Meal Plans
All current, enrolled and financially clear SIUE students have the option to select a Commuter Meal Plan. Commuter Meal Plans are an "a la carte" structure, meaning you pay for what you eat. The selected meal plan will be loaded onto the SIUE Cougar Card at the beginning of the semester and the Cougar Card is used like a debit card at campus dining locations.
When you purchase a commuter meal plan:
- Part of what you pay upfront goes toward fixed dining costs (like supplies, staff and maintenance).
- The rest of your meal plan money is added to your Cougar Card for you to use to make purchases.
- Because you already paid some costs in advance, the food you buy with your Cougar Card is discounted.
Students can purchase their Commuter Meal Plan in MyHousing.
Commuter Meal Plans are available to current SIUE students during the fall and spring semesters only and may be purchased for the full academic year or spring term alone. Plans are not offered during the summer. To be eligible, students must be enrolled and financially clear. Students can eat wherever they want on our campus using their meal plan. Discount pricing is not available at Union Station. We do not recommend using the residential meal plan at Union Station.
Plan | Amount |
---|---|
Plan H | $500/semester |
Plan I | $1,000/semester |
Cougar Bucks
Cougar Bucks are optional for all students and can be used for vending, printing, dining and at the Cougar Store. Once the money is on your Cougar Card, you get a 5% discount where accepted. See a full list of places you can use your Cougar Card on-campus and off-campus. Funds are added to this account online through:
- The GET phone app · In person with the Cougar Bucks Deposit Form at the Office of the Bursar, Rendleman Hall, Room 1101.
Unspent money can be refunded upon separation from the University with the submittal of a completed Request for Refund form. See Request for Refund for details.
